With whole life policiescash accounts are guaranteed to grow based on insurance company calculations; with universal life policies, cash grows in tune with current interest rates. Variable life policies invest in mutual fund-like subaccounts; the growth or decline of the cash value is based on the performance of these subaccounts. The life insurance company generally invests this money in a conservative-yield investment. As you continue to pay premiums on the policy and earn more interest, the cash value grows over the years.

Some policies allow a cash surrender or withdrawal, each of which can reduce the policy's death benefit. Other policies allow a policyholder to make unlimited withdrawals. Still, others restrict the number of withdrawals a policyholder can take during a term or calendar year or limit the cash amount the policyholder can withdraw. Advertisement The CVLI Loan As a policyholder, you can use the cash value of your policy as a savings account and borrow from it when need be. The maximum amount of your loan is based on your policy's current cash value.

As with other loans, the insurance company will charge you interest on your loan's outstanding principal. During the period of your loan, the policy's death benefit is decreased by the amount of the outstanding loan amount.
